Three charged following Tarneit riot

Police have allegedly been threatened and spat at by a group of youths during a riot in Tarneit that resulted in three people being arrested and charged.

Police on active patrol in Wyndham Vale were called to Tarneit Central Shopping Centre about 3pm yesterday, where a number of youths, believed to be of African appearance, confronted them.

A Victoria Police spokesperson said the youths allegedly threatened and spat at officers. Three males were arrested at the scene following riotous behaviour and breaches of peace.

Two 18-year-old men, both from Tarneit, were charged with behaving in a riotous manner and assault-related offences. A 17-year-old Point Cook male has been charged with resisting arrest, assaulting police, riotous behaviour and other assault-related offences.

The trio will front Werribee Magistrate’s Court at a later date.
